Dr. Shubin Cai is a leading researcher at the intersection of artificial intelligence, robotics, and emergency response systems. His work focuses on developing intelligent decision-making frameworks that enable robots to operate autonomously in complex, high-risk environments. Dr. Cai’s most notable contribution is the “FireRobBrain” system, a pioneering architecture that integrates knowledge graphs with large language models to enhance a firefighting robot’s situational awareness and adaptive planning. This work, published in 2024 and already garnering 6 citations, addresses a critical gap in robotic firefighting: the ability to understand dynamic surroundings and adjust strategies in real time. By combining structured domain knowledge with the reasoning power of LLMs, Dr. Cai has created a blueprint for more resilient and context-aware autonomous agents.
